Teams and FIA want to take action immediately

SILVERSTONE, United Kingdom, June 30, 2013 (F1plus) - Formula One's top teams have called for next month's so-called 'Young Drivers Test' to be used as a  comprehensive opportunity to test Pirelli's tyres and resolve some of the problems exposed by Sunday's blow-out marred British Grand Prix. Champions Red Bull and challengers Ferrari both supported plans to take action immediately in the aftermath of a furious race that ended in controversy and tumult with many drivers rejecting the current tyres as 'unacceptable.'.
